Emergency Assistance
One of OnStar’s most popular features is the emergency assistance built in to many of GM’s newer vehicles. In the event of a crash, an emergency medical dispatch-certified OnStar advisor is available to assist you and even contact the correct emergency responders to reach you as quickly as possible. This can be used at the push of a button or even by the use of crash sensors automatically in some of Chevrolet’s newest vehicles.
Turn By Turn Navigation
Gone are the days of having to carry around a large map or print out MapQuest directions. Not only was this time consuming, but it was quite dangerous as you would have to focus on tiny print while driving. At the simple push of your OnStar button, you can get turn by turn navigation sent straight to your vehicle to help you get going in the right direction. You can even ask for the nearest point of interest and your advisor can access OnStar’s database of over 14 million interest points to help find the place that you are looking for when you do not know the address. This is a great tool for road trips where directions to the nearest hotel or gas station may be needed.
Stolen Vehicle Assistance
With OnStar’s many different features, the Stolen Vehicle Assistance can be one of the most important and best bang for your buck in the event of a theft. OnStar can notify you once your vehicle’s alarm system has been triggered with its Theft Alarm Notifications. In the event of a vehicle theft, once a report has been made with the police, OnStar can notify the local authorities of the vehicle location. You can also use the Remote Ignition Block that will block your ignition remotely to prevent a theif from starting your vehicle. To add even more features, OnStar can even use their Stolen Vehicle Slowdown to work with police to automatically slow your vehicle down to a complete stop once instructed by the authorities.
Roadside Assistance
Last but not least is roadside assistance. Roadside assistance is a tool that can be a life saver in the event of a flat tire or empty fuel tank. At the press of a button, a local service provider can be at your vehicle assisting you with your vehicle to get you back on the road as quickly as possible
